Department reform needs to be proactive, not reactive

It’s default mode in Ireland. There’s a crisis in policing and the justice system — then proposals are dusted down and presented as a fresh effort to respond to the problem.

Some proposals are implemented, but often in a partial and staggered way, while some are quietly forgotten about.

Other proposals do not deal directly with the issue, but are shoehorned in regardless.
